Burlington school officials report final punch‑list work as opening approaches; some fixtures delayed
Summary
District staff told the board July 28 that the high school construction project is in final phase with most systems passing inspections but several finish items (toilet/locker partitions, some gym work) likely won’t be in place at opening. Contractors aim to complete major work in September.
The Burlington Community School District board on July 28 received a detailed construction and facilities update as the high school project moves into final completion and the district prepares for the start of classes in four weeks.
District staff and contractors said the project is in phase 7 of 7 and that most finishing touches — ceiling tiles, carpet, whiteboards and HVAC final inspections — are being scheduled. A presenter said contractors are “trucking right along” and that city final inspection and occupancy could be obtained in the coming weeks.
